Several Ways To Deal With Employee DisturbancesWhere personality clashes exist within the workplace, co-workers are almost invariably aware of it. They can read the body language, sense the anger, and are often openly called upon to take sides. A single conflict between individuals of any level within the organization can have the effect of spreading a negative atmosphere throughout the entire group. Questions of right or wrong and good or bad are soon eclipsed by the issue of ''What do I do now?''
